Adding Form-Based Authentication Support

Building a search collection based on content that is protected by form-based authentication requires that you add a special component to that search collection. This component is used when crawling the remote resource, and provides the support required for form-based authentication.

To add this component, known as a crawler condition, to a search collection:

  1. Open that search collection in the Watson Explorer Engine administration tool.
  2. Select the search collection's Configuration tab.
  3. Select the search collection's Crawling sub-tab.
  4. Scroll down to the Conditional Settings section of the screen and click Add a new condition. A pop-up dialog displays.
  5. Scroll through the list of items displayed in the pop-up, select the item named Form-Based Authentication, and click Add.

The new crawler condition displays at the bottom of the Conditional Settings section of the page.
